Sentence examples for addressing the drawbacks from inspiring English sources

The phrase "addressing the drawbacks"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when discussing the negative aspects or limitations of a particular subject or situation, often in the context of proposing solutions or improvements.
Example: "In our report, we will be addressing the drawbacks of the current policy and suggesting alternative approaches."
Alternatives: "tackling the issues" or "dealing with the limitations".
